Cisco VCS SIP and H323 Troubleshooting Tool

cfiestas
Level 1
Level 1

Hello,

During the last few months I have been working on a tool called SMART. SMART will and can assist you parse and analize Cisco VCS SIP and H323 output traces either collected using netlog or by properly downloading the diagnostics log file from Cisco VCS version 7.x. I hope you find SMART a useful tool.

Overview

----------------

SMART is a POWERFUL Output log parser and analyzer 
capable of parsing and analyzing single or multiple SIP,
H323 and Q931 logs files from various platforms such as
Cisco Telepresence Video Communication Server, Cisco
Unified Communications Manager, Cisco Telepresence Systems,
Cisco IOS and others. Thus, SMART reduces painful, consuming
and critical log analyzing time for the engineer while providing
accurate parsing as well as reporting.

Maybe I just don't know how to do it, but could you please explain how to get/view the logs in SMART?

Patrick,

The first thing that you need to do is capture the logs from the platform, for example let's say you want to analyze SIP logs from a Cisco VCS version 6.x. As such you will need to run the netlog 2 sip command as admin on the vcs to do this you will do the following:

SSH to the VCS using for example putty (make sure putty is logging the session, i suggest you also to change the line of scrollback in putty from 200 to 5000)

once you are logged in as admin

you will proceed to enter the netlog 2 sip command on the console

you will then replicate the error so that you can capture the correct logs

once you have finished gathering your logs

then proceed to open SMART

Select in this particular case (single mode)

then select Cisco VCS ---version 6--protocol sip then ok

then proceed to either open or drag and drop your captured log to SMART

from here you can use features like session check or media report

you can also find an invite for example sing the quick find icon

If you are looking for an specific invite such as cfiestas@cisco.com

you will enter cfiestas@cisco.com and what SMART will do is find

any messages associated to the actual invite

If you have more questions let me know

Kabiru,

Unlike wireshark where it captures "from the wire". SMART utilizes the output trace logs that are generated by the different platforms itself, with this being said the engineer should properly capture the output traces and save them as txt, dat or log format so that SMART can properly analyze them.
